Did you know that the UNT College of Music…
- Was given Stan Kenton’s complete library
- Houses the Texas Center for Music and Medicine
- Has a nationally recognized program in early music
- Has released four CDs nominated for Grammy awards
- Is the home of the first jazz studies program in the nation
- Hosts more than 50 internationally recognized guest artists annually
